請(qǐng)教關(guān)于通訊中關(guān)于CH372的掉頭問(wèn)題.

大家好: 我現(xiàn)在做PC機(jī)對(duì)下位機(jī)的實(shí)時(shí)控制,其中需要頻繁的數(shù)據(jù)交換(上傳與下傳),而且數(shù)據(jù)量不是很大,請(qǐng)問(wèn)下CH372芯片由發(fā)送轉(zhuǎn)成接收需要大約多長(zhǎng)時(shí)間?我們要用這個(gè)芯片替代原來(lái)的設(shè)備,但是發(fā)現(xiàn)速度比原來(lái)的(非貴公司的)要慢些。請(qǐng)問(wèn)這個(gè)時(shí)間能變的更小一點(diǎn)么?


熱門(mén)產(chǎn)品 : CH390:以太網(wǎng)控制器芯片

這個(gè)時(shí)間幾乎可以忽略不計(jì),由收轉(zhuǎn)成發(fā)或有發(fā)轉(zhuǎn)成收都是由PC端控制的,原因不在這個(gè)地方 這個(gè)時(shí)間不知道你是怎么測(cè)出來(lái),具體是多少?


現(xiàn)在我們用CH372芯片編寫(xiě)的底層程序去替換原有的程序,大批量數(shù)據(jù)都很快,但是整體比較起來(lái)與原來(lái)的USB芯片在執(zhí)行效果相差很多。我們?cè)?jīng)試驗(yàn)過(guò)下傳40K數(shù)據(jù)在回讀40K數(shù)據(jù)大約需要330ms左右。所以我們認(rèn)為可能是在由收轉(zhuǎn)發(fā)時(shí)或者由發(fā)轉(zhuǎn)收時(shí)可能存在些時(shí)間。


應(yīng)該不是這個(gè)問(wèn)題,所有的事務(wù)都是由PC發(fā)起,CH372不存在由發(fā)送轉(zhuǎn)到接收轉(zhuǎn)換的問(wèn)題,兩個(gè)端點(diǎn)相互獨(dú)立的. 即使是下位機(jī)的問(wèn)題,可能是PC下發(fā)數(shù)據(jù)后,你單片機(jī)的程序沒(méi)有及時(shí)的去讀端點(diǎn)2里面的數(shù)據(jù),從而導(dǎo)致接收數(shù)據(jù)變慢. 也就是說(shuō)只要你的程序能夠保證最快的速度去處理中斷(也可能是查詢方式),就不會(huì)存在你說(shuō)的問(wèn)題. 檢查你的程序看是否是這樣的


只有登錄才能回復(fù),可以選擇微信賬號(hào)登錄

国产91精品新入口,国产成人综合网在线播放,九热这里只有精品,本道在线观看,美女视频a美女视频,韩国美女激情视频,日本美女pvp视频